Bagikan melalui


HttpCookie.Secure Properti

Definisi

Mendapatkan atau menetapkan nilai yang menunjukkan apakah akan mengirimkan cookie menggunakan Secure Sockets Layer (SSL)--yaitu, melalui HTTPS saja.

public:
 property bool Secure { bool get(); void set(bool value); };
public bool Secure { get; set; }
member this.Secure : bool with get, set
Public Property Secure As Boolean

Nilai Properti

true untuk mengirimkan cookie melalui koneksi SSL (HTTPS); jika tidak, false. Nilai defaultnya adalah false.

Contoh

Contoh kode berikut mengambil tindakan jika cookie diatur untuk mengirimkan menggunakan SSL.

if (MyCookie.Secure)
 {
   //...
 }

If MyCookie.Secure Then
    '...
 End If
    

Keterangan

Untuk mengatur transmisi cookie menggunakan SSL untuk seluruh aplikasi, aktifkan dalam file konfigurasi aplikasi, Web.config, yang berada di direktori akar aplikasi. Untuk informasi selengkapnya, lihat Elemen httpCookies (Skema Pengaturan ASP.NET). Nilai yang diatur secara terprogram menggunakan nilai penimpaan Secure properti yang ditetapkan dalam file Web.config.

Saat berhadapan dengan informasi sensitif, sangat disarankan agar Anda menggunakan protokol HTTPS dengan enkripsi SSL. SSL melindungi dari data yang diubah (integritas data), melindungi identitas pengguna (kerahasiaan), dan memastikan bahwa data berasal dari klien yang diharapkan (autentikasi). Untuk informasi selengkapnya tentang manfaat enkripsi, lihat Layanan Kriptografi.

Berlaku untuk

Lihat juga